YACHT FOR ZANE GREY

VISIT TO SOUTH ISLAND Advice has been received by the Minister in charge of the Tourist and Publicity Departments (Hon. P. A. de la Perrelle) that the well-known novelist and fisherman, Mr. Zane Grey, will not make his intended visit to the 1 South Island until 1932, although it is ’ his present intention to visit the Do- i minion for fishing at some of the North 1 Island resorts. “We are coming to New Zealand this ’ fall instead of .1931, or, 1 should say, ' in addition to 1931,” says Mr. Grey. ' “The change is owing to the fact that ] I am having my yacht built in Ger- ] many, and she will not be done until 1 June, .1931. We plan to go to Wliltia- ( nga early in December and stay as ( long as the fishing is good. Then we r may go north for a spbll, and finish ( up with a whack at the Tongariro. 1 So the South Island will have to wait I till I get out there with my yacht the following year. This time we will come via Honolulu and Auckland, and will return home from Wellington.”
